Callow Lodge 22 is a modern and contemporary lodge located at Beaconsfield Holiday Park in Shropshire, in the heart of England. This adult-only sanctuary is perfect for couples or friends seeking a peaceful retreat just 4 miles from the historic town of Shrewsbury. The lodge features two king-size bedrooms, a well-equipped kitchen, and a spacious open plan living area. Guests can relax and unwind in the luxurious hot tub while enjoying the rural surroundings.
The award-winning holiday park offers a range of amenities, including a shared indoor heated swimming pool, fishing lakes, and a restaurant (opening times may vary). Visitors can explore the local area, with the town of Shrewsbury ideal for shopping enthusiasts. Outdoor enthusiasts can don their walking boots and explore the Shropshire Hills or visit the charming towns of Ludlow and Ironbridge.
